Important changes to repositories hosted on mbed.com
Mbed hosted mercurial repositories are deprecated and are due to be permanently deleted in July 2026.
To keep a copy of this software download the repository Zip archive or clone locally using Mercurial.
It is also possible to export all your personal repositories from the account settings page.
Fork of mbed-dev by
arm_cfft_radix2_instance_f32 Struct Reference
Instance structure for the floating-point CFFT/CIFFT function. More...
#include <arm_math.h>
| Data Fields | |
| uint16_t | fftLen | 
| length of the FFT. | |
| uint8_t | ifftFlag | 
| flag that selects forward (ifftFlag=0) or inverse (ifftFlag=1) transform. | |
| uint8_t | bitReverseFlag | 
| flag that enables (bitReverseFlag=1) or disables (bitReverseFlag=0) bit reversal of output. | |
| float32_t * | pTwiddle | 
| points to the Twiddle factor table. | |
| uint16_t * | pBitRevTable | 
| points to the bit reversal table. | |
| uint16_t | twidCoefModifier | 
| twiddle coefficient modifier that supports different size FFTs with the same twiddle factor table. | |
| uint16_t | bitRevFactor | 
| bit reversal modifier that supports different size FFTs with the same bit reversal table. | |
| float32_t | onebyfftLen | 
| value of 1/fftLen. | |
Detailed Description
Instance structure for the floating-point CFFT/CIFFT function.
Definition at line 2164 of file arm_math.h.
Field Documentation
| uint8_t bitReverseFlag | 
flag that enables (bitReverseFlag=1) or disables (bitReverseFlag=0) bit reversal of output.
Definition at line 2168 of file arm_math.h.
| uint16_t bitRevFactor | 
bit reversal modifier that supports different size FFTs with the same bit reversal table.
Definition at line 2172 of file arm_math.h.
| uint16_t fftLen | 
length of the FFT.
Definition at line 2166 of file arm_math.h.
| uint8_t ifftFlag | 
flag that selects forward (ifftFlag=0) or inverse (ifftFlag=1) transform.
Definition at line 2167 of file arm_math.h.
| float32_t onebyfftLen | 
value of 1/fftLen.
Definition at line 2173 of file arm_math.h.
| uint16_t* pBitRevTable | 
points to the bit reversal table.
Definition at line 2170 of file arm_math.h.
| float32_t* pTwiddle | 
points to the Twiddle factor table.
Definition at line 2169 of file arm_math.h.
| uint16_t twidCoefModifier | 
twiddle coefficient modifier that supports different size FFTs with the same twiddle factor table.
Definition at line 2171 of file arm_math.h.
Generated on Tue Jul 12 2022 13:48:43 by
 1.7.2
 1.7.2 
    